Exploring the Science Behind Finger Length Ratios

The 2D:4D Ratio and Its Implications

One of the most extensively studied aspects of finger length is the 2D:4D ratio. This refers to the ratio of the length of the index finger (2D) to the length of the ring finger (4D). A lower ratio (longer ring finger relative to the index finger) is often associated with higher levels of testosterone exposure in the womb.

Studies have linked this ratio to various traits, including athletic ability, spatial reasoning skills, and even personality characteristics. However, it’s crucial to remember that these are correlations, not definitive causal relationships. The influence of other genetic and environmental factors cannot be easily discounted.

Further research is needed to fully understand the complex interplay of factors involved. The 2D:4D ratio is a fascinating area of study, but caution is needed in drawing concrete conclusions.

Environmental Influences on Finger Length

While genetics plays a crucial role, environmental factors can also impact finger length. Nutrition during fetal development, for instance, can significantly influence the growth of fingers and other body parts.

Factors such as maternal health and exposure to certain substances during pregnancy can also affect finger length ratios. This highlights the complex interplay between genetics and environmental influences that shape finger length.

Consequently, it’s impossible to attribute finger length solely to genetics. It is a result of both genetic and environmental factors. The interaction produces the final measurement.

Frequently Asked Questions about Finger Length

What is the significance of a long ring finger?

A long ring finger relative to the index finger (lower 2D:4D ratio) is often associated with higher prenatal testosterone exposure. Some studies suggest this might correlate with certain traits, but it’s not a definitive predictor.

Can finger length predict my future?

No. Finger length is not a tool for predicting the future. Your choices and actions, not your finger length, determine your life path.

Should I be concerned if my finger lengths are unusual?

Minor variations are normal. If you have significant deviations from average finger lengths or are concerned, consult a healthcare professional for evaluation.
